I purchased a Solar A2.7 FR LN a week ago. I was impressed that it arrived so rapidly. It was in mint condition, passed my eyeball test and my luthier's inspection. My first impressions: love the jumbo frets, neck shape, upper neck access and pickups. I would have preferred a satin back of neck, but I'm nitpicking here. No dots on the neck takes a little bit of time getting used to for quick position changes. I absolutely love this guitar ! Thanks guys !! The only thing I’d change is the frets. I’ll definitely be putting jescar 57111 SS frets. They are higher and give way better control for bends and vibratos. They give almost a scalloped feel, making tapping arpeggios easier. I’d also have a satin back of neck to make it faster for quick position changes. That being said, these are personal preferences and the guitar is awesome.
